First Half: Dominance and Breakthrough

From the outset, India asserted their dominance, controlling possession and creating early chances. In the 3rd minute, Sunil Chhetri attempted a chipped shot inside the box, which was saved by the Maldives goalkeeper. The rebound fell to Mahesh Singh, but his follow-up was intercepted, resulting in a corner that came to nothing. citeturn0search5

The Maldives had a brief moment in the 7th minute when Hamza attempted a curling shot, but Indian defender Rahul Bheke was quick to block the effort, preventing any threat on goal. citeturn0search5

In the 24th minute, Liston Colaco earned a free kick just outside the box. He took the kick himself, sending the ball narrowly wide of the right post, keeping the score level. citeturn0search5

The breakthrough came in the 35th minute when Rahul Bheke rose above the Maldives defenders to head in a corner from Brandon Fernandes, giving India a well-deserved lead. citeturn0search5

However, India’s joy was tempered moments later as Brandon Fernandes suffered an injury in the 37th minute. After receiving treatment, he was substituted in the 42nd minute, with Farukh Choudhury taking his place. citeturn0search5

The first half concluded with India leading 1-0, a reflection of their superior play and dominance in possession. citeturn0search5

Second Half: Maintaining Control

The second half saw India continue their dominance. In the 47th minute, they nearly doubled their lead from another corner, but the Maldives defender managed to block the attempt. citeturn0search5

As the half progressed, the Maldives struggled to break down India’s defense. In the 45th minute, substitute Farukh Choudhury had a chance to extend India’s lead but sent his header wide of the goal. citeturn0search5

Despite their efforts, the Maldives couldn’t find an equalizer, and the match concluded with India securing a 1-0 victory. citeturn0search5
